Technical Problem

The existing multi-voice coil sound generator has a complex structure, which increases the difficulty of setting the centering structure and affects the vibration stability of the vibration system.

Method used

The first and second voice coils are wound in one piece and connected by a connecting wire. The support structure is used as the electrical connection structure. The support structure includes multiple centering supports to provide stabilizing force for the vibration system, while simplifying the electrical connection and reducing the number of leads.

Benefits of technology

It improves the operational stability of the vibration system, simplifies the structure of the sound-generating device, facilitates internal space layout, reduces volume, and ensures the miniaturization of the sound-generating device.

Abstract

The utility model discloses a sounding device and electronic equipment, the sounding device comprises a shell, a magnetic circuit system and a vibration system, the magnetic circuit system is provided with a first magnetic gap and a second magnetic gap which are arranged at intervals from inside to outside, the vibration system comprises a vibrating diaphragm, a voice coil assembly and a support chip structure, and the vibrating diaphragm and the magnetic circuit system are arranged oppositely. The shell is connected with the magnetic circuit system and the vibrating diaphragm, the voice coil assembly comprises a first voice coil and a second voice coil, the upper end of the first voice coil is fixedly arranged on the vibrating diaphragm, the lower end of the first voice coil corresponds to the first magnetic gap, the upper end of the second voice coil is fixedly arranged on the vibrating diaphragm, and the lower end of the second voice coil corresponds to the second magnetic gap. The first voice coil is connected with the second voice coil through a communication wire, the voice coil assembly is electrically connected with an external power supply through a supporting chip structure, and the supporting chip structure is connected with the shell and the second voice coil. The technical scheme of the utility model aims to simplify the structure of the sounding device and improve the operation stability of the vibration system of the sounding device.

Technical Field

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of electroacoustic equipment, and in particular to a sound-generating device and an electronic device. Background Technology

[0002] Sound-generating devices are crucial electroacoustic transducers in consumer electronics, widely used in loudspeakers, earpieces, and headphones. To achieve high performance and large amplitude, a multi-voice-coil sound-generating device has been proposed, where multiple voice coils synchronously drive a single diaphragm. While this structure increases the amplitude and sensitivity of the sound-generating device, the multiple voice coils complicate its structure, increasing the difficulty of setting up the corresponding centering structure and affecting the centering effect of the centering support. Therefore, maintaining the vibrational stability of a large-amplitude vibration system becomes a pressing problem to solve. Utility Model Content

[0051] The utility model provides a kind of sound production device.

[0052] With reference to Figure 1 , Figure 2 And Figures 6 to 10In an embodiment of the utility model, the sound production device comprises

[0053] The shell 100;

[0054] The magnetic circuit system 200 is provided with a first magnetic gap 201 and a second magnetic gap 202 which are arranged in the inside to the outside;

[0055] The vibration system 300 comprises a diaphragm 310, a voice coil assembly and a support structure, the diaphragm 310 is arranged oppositely to the magnetic circuit system 200, the shell 100 is connected to the magnetic circuit system 200 and the diaphragm 310, the voice coil assembly comprises a first voice coil 320 and a second voice coil 330, the upper end of the first voice coil 320 is fixed to the diaphragm 310, and the lower end is arranged correspondingly to the first magnetic gap 201, the upper end of the second voice coil 330 is fixed to the diaphragm 310, and the lower end is arranged correspondingly to the second magnetic gap 202, the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 are integrally wound by a wire, the first voice coil 320 is connected to the second voice coil 330 through a communication wire 326, the voice coil assembly is electrically connected to an external power supply through the support structure, and the support structure is connected to the shell 100 and the second voice coil 330 respectively. Wherein, the diaphragm 310 can comprise a diaphragm body 311 and a vibrating plate 312, the diaphragm body 311 is provided with an inner ring hole in the center, and the vibrating plate 312 is arranged in the inner ring hole and connected to the diaphragm body 311.

[0056] In the technical scheme of the utility model, the support structure can comprise a plurality of centering supports which are distributed along the outer periphery of the second voice coil 330, the plurality of centering supports can be used to provide stability maintaining force for the vibration system 300 at the same time, so that the vibration system 300 is prevented from shaking and polarizing, and the running stability of the vibration system is effectively improved; the support structure is reused as an electrical connection structure, so that the electrical connection between the voice coil assembly and the external power supply is realized, and additional electrical connection structures are not needed, meanwhile, the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 are integrally wound by a wire, the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 can maintain a conduction relationship, the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 can not be provided with two wires 325 respectively, and the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 can be provided with one lead-in wire and one lead-out wire as a whole, and the electrical connection points on the support structure can also be simplified to two. In this way, the structure of the sound production device can be simplified, the layout of the internal space of the sound production device is facilitated, meanwhile, the size of the sound production device is also reduced, and the miniaturization of the sound production device is guaranteed.

[0057] It should be noted that the up-down direction in the utility model scheme is the direction of the sound production device in Figure 1 And Figure 10The state shown in the definition, substantially refers to the vibration direction of the vibration system 300, the diaphragm 310 is set in the upper position, the magnetic circuit system 200 is set in the lower position, the upper end of the voice coil is towards the diaphragm 310, and the lower end is away from the diaphragm 310. In addition, the lower end of the first voice coil 320 is arranged corresponding to the first magnetic gap 201, and the lower end of the second voice coil 330 is arranged corresponding to the second magnetic gap 202. It can be understood that the lower end of the first voice coil 320 can be inserted into the first magnetic gap 201, of course, the lower end of the first voice coil 320 can also be located above the first magnetic gap 201. Similarly, the lower end of the second voice coil 330 can also be inserted into the second magnetic gap 202, or can be located above the second magnetic gap 202.

[0058] In an embodiment, referring to Figure 2 , the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 are connected by a segment of the communication wire 326, and the two segments of the lead wire 325 of the voice coil assembly include the first lead wire 325 connected to the first voice coil 320 and the second lead wire 325 connected to the second voice coil 330. That is, one wire is wound to form one of the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330, and the other wire is wound to form the other of the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330. In this way, the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 are easily formed and the structural stability of the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 is ensured. One of the first lead wire 325 and the second lead wire 325 is used to input current to the voice coil assembly, and the other is used to output current from the voice coil assembly. Connecting the first lead wire 325 and the second lead wire 325 to the support structure can connect the voice coil assembly to an external power supply through the circuit on the support structure.

[0059] In an embodiment, referring to Figure 1 , the support structure includes a plurality of centering supports (such as Figure 1 the first support 340 and the second support 350) spaced apart along the outer periphery of the second voice coil 330. One end of each of the centering supports is connected to the shell, and the other end of each of the centering supports is connected to the second voice coil 330. In this way, the second voice coil 330 can be provided with a stabilizing force in the circumferential direction by the plurality of centering supports, so that the vibration system 300 can be limited by the centering supports at multiple positions in the circumferential direction, thereby better avoiding shaking and deflection of the vibration system 300. Of course, in other embodiments, the support structure can also be provided in other forms, for example, a long strip-shaped support can be provided, and the two ends are connected to the radial two sides of the second voice coil 330, the radial two sides of the first voice coil 320 are connected between the two ends of the support, and the middle part of the support extends downward and is connected to the magnetic circuit system 200.

[0060] In an embodiment, referring to Figure 1、 Figure 3 and Figure 4 The plurality of centering petals include a first petal 340 and a plurality of second petals 350. The first petal 340 includes a first outer connecting portion 342, a first elastic portion 343, and a first inner connecting portion 341. The second petals 350 include a second outer connecting portion 352, a second elastic portion 353, and a second inner connecting portion 351. The first outer connecting portion 342 and the second outer connecting portion 352 are connected to the outer shell 100. The first inner connecting portion 341 and the first elastic portion 343 are located in different horizontal planes. The first inner connecting portion 341 is connected to the upper end of the second voice coil 330 and extends to at least between the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 to be electrically connected to the lead wire 325 of the first voice coil 320. The second inner connecting portion 351 is connected to the lower end of the second voice coil 330 and is electrically connected to the lead wire 325 of the second voice coil 330. The first elastic portion 343 and the second elastic portion 353 can include at least one bend, which can be bent in the horizontal direction or in the vibration direction of the vibration system, so that the first elastic portion 343 and the second elastic portion 353 have the ability to deform and recover from deformation. In addition, the second inner connecting portion 351 on a second petal 350 is electrically connected to the lead wire 325 of the second voice coil 330. The second petal 350 is preferably close to the first petal 340, so that the electrical connection structure on the outer shell 100 can be relatively concentrated, facilitating external line access. In this way, under the action of the first petal 340 and the second petal 350, the second voice coil 330 can be relatively uniformly subjected to a stabilizing force in the circumferential direction, to ensure smooth vibration of the vibration system 300, thereby ensuring the sound performance of the sound production device.

[0061] It can be understood that the horizontal direction is parallel to the extension direction of the diaphragm 310. It can be understood that according to the winding process requirements of the voice coil, the two leads of the voice coil are usually not in the same horizontal plane. Since the first elastic part 343 and the first inner connecting part 341 are located in different horizontal planes, the electrical connection between the spider structure and the first lead and the second lead can be facilitated. Moreover, the above arrangement can also make the first elastic part 343 not easily interfere with the diaphragm 310, and is beneficial to make the natural resonance frequency of the centering spider far away from the working frequency band of the sound generating device, thereby reducing the influence of unnecessary resonance on the sound quality, and can also disperse the stress distribution on the first spider 340, avoid material fatigue or damage due to long-term use, and improve the durability of the first spider 340 and the reliability of the entire sound generating device. The second elastic part 353 and the second inner connecting part 351 can be located in the same horizontal plane to reduce the space occupied by the second spider 350 in the vertical direction (i.e., the vibration direction of the vibration system 300), while facilitating the connection between the second outer connecting part 352 and the shell. The second elastic part 353 and the second inner connecting part 351 can also be located in different horizontal planes to make the second spider 350 have a suitable natural resonance frequency and disperse the stress distribution on the second spider 350.

[0062] The first spider 340 can extend to between the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330, i.e., be connected only to the second voice coil 330, extend to the position of the first voice coil 320, be clamped between the first voice coil 320 and the diaphragm 310, or be connected to the lower end of the first voice coil 320 to be connected to the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 at the same time. Of course, in other embodiments, each spider can be connected to the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 at the same time, one spider can be connected to the leads 325 of the first voice coil 320 and the second voice coil 330 at the same time, or the first spider 340 can not be connected to the second voice coil 330 and be suspended below the second voice coil 330 to avoid the second voice coil 330 to connect to the first voice coil 320.

[0063] In an embodiment, please refer to Figures 6 to 10 , the vibration system 300 further comprises a first skeleton 321, and the upper end of the first voice coil 320 is connected to the diaphragm 310 through the first skeleton 321. The vibration system 300 further comprises a second skeleton 331, and the upper end of the second voice coil 330 is connected to the diaphragm 310 through the second skeleton 331. In this way, the position of the voice coil in the corresponding magnetic gap can be adjusted through the skeleton to ensure that the voice coil is located in the region with high magnetic field density, thereby improving the sound generating sensitivity of the sound generating device.

[0064] In an embodiment, please refer to Figure 3 ,Figure 4 and Figures 6 to 10 The first inner connecting portion 341 is provided with a connecting step 3413, and the second skeleton 331 is clamped between the connecting step 3413 and the diaphragm 310. In this way, the connecting step 3413 can provide positioning for the connection between the second skeleton 331 and the first inner connecting portion 341, so that the first inner connecting portion 341 accurately connects the second skeleton 331, thereby ensuring the vibration stability of the second voice coil 330, and thus ensuring the vibration stability of the vibration system 300. At the same time, it is ensured that the first inner connecting portion 341 can be electrically connected to the lead wire 325 of the first voice coil 320 at the appropriate position, thereby ensuring the stability of the electrical connection between the first voice coil 320 and the external power supply. The step surface of the connecting step 3413 can be attached to the inner circumferential side of the second skeleton 331 to improve the stability of the connection between the first support sheet 340 and the second skeleton 331.

[0065] In an embodiment, please refer to Figure 3 , Figure 4 and Figures 6 to 10 The first inner connecting portion 341 further includes an adapter section 3414, at least part of the adapter section 3414 extends along the vibration direction of the vibration system 300, and the two ends of the adapter section 3414 are connected to the elastic portion (i.e. the first elastic portion 343) of the first support sheet 340 and the connecting step 3413, respectively. In this way, the first elastic portion 343 and the first inner connecting portion 341 can be located at different levels, and the first elastic portion 343 is less likely to interfere with the diaphragm 310. Moreover, the first elastic portion 343 and the first inner connecting portion 341 can function as centering at different positions for the vibration system 300, which can help to ensure that the vibration system 300 moves accurately in a straight line in the vertical direction, reducing deflection or lateral displacement, thereby improving the running stability of the sound generating device and enhancing the sound generating effect. In addition, the adapter section 3414 can separate the positions at which the first elastic portion 343 and the first inner connecting portion 341 connect the second voice coil 330, which can facilitate the electrical connection between the support sheet structure and the lead wire of the voice coil assembly. Of course, in other embodiments, the first elastic portion 343 itself can extend along the vibration direction of the vibration system 300.

[0066] In an embodiment, please refer to Figures 3 to 10The second skeleton 331 includes a ring-shaped skeleton body 3311 and skeleton extension pieces 3312 distributed along the circumferential direction of the skeleton body 3311. The top of the second voice coil 330 is connected to the skeleton body 3311, and the adapter section 3414 is connected to the skeleton extension pieces 3312. In this way, the contact area of the first inner connecting part 341 and the second skeleton 331 can be increased, so that the first support sheet 340 can reliably transmit the stabilizing force to the second voice coil 330. At the same time, the structural strength of the second skeleton 331 is higher, and the adapter section 3414 of the first support sheet 340 is attached to the skeleton extension piece 3312, which can improve the structural stability of the first support sheet 340. Of course, in other embodiments, the structural stability of the first support sheet 340 can be ensured by strengthening the structural strength of the adapter section 3414.

[0070] In an embodiment, referring to Figure 1 and Figures 6 to 10 , the magnetic circuit system 200 comprises a magnetic yoke 210, a center magnetic circuit portion 220, a first side magnetic circuit portion 230 and a second side magnetic circuit portion 240 arranged on the same side of the magnetic yoke 210, the first side magnetic circuit portion 230 is arranged around the center magnetic circuit portion 220 and forms a first magnetic gap 201 with the center magnetic circuit portion 220, the second side magnetic circuit portion 240 is arranged around the first side magnetic circuit portion 230 and forms a second magnetic gap 202 with the first side magnetic circuit portion 230, the second side magnetic circuit portion 240 is provided with a plurality of avoidance notches 243 communicating with the second magnetic gap 202, and an elastic portion (including the first elastic portion 343 of the first supporting sheet 340 and the second elastic portion 353 of the second supporting sheet 350) of a centering supporting sheet is arranged corresponding to one of the avoidance notches 243. Without loss of generality, the center magnetic circuit portion 220 comprises a center magnet 221 and a center armature 222, the first side magnetic circuit portion 230 comprises a first side magnet 231 and a first side armature 232, and the second side magnetic circuit portion 240 comprises a second side magnet 241 and a second side armature 242.

[0071] In this way, the first side magnetic circuit portion 230 is used as a common magnetic circuit structure of the first magnetic gap 201 and the second magnetic gap 202, which simplifies the structure of the magnetic circuit system 200 and can reduce the production cost of the sound production device, and at the same time, is conducive to reducing the size of the sound production device in the radial direction. Of course, in other embodiments, the first magnetic gap 201 and the second magnetic gap 202 can also be constructed by two independent magnetic circuit groups, and the center magnetic circuit structure of the second magnetic gap 202 can be stacked on the side magnetic circuit structure of the first magnetic gap 201, which can also achieve the purpose of reducing the radial size.

[0072] In the embodiment, the first elastic part 343 and the second elastic part 353 can be avoided by the avoiding gap 243, and when the first elastic part 343 is driven to move in the vibration direction of the vibration system 300, the avoiding gap 243 can provide sufficient movement space for the first elastic part 343 and the second elastic part 353, so that the first elastic part 343 and the second elastic part 353 are not interfered, thereby ensuring that the movement of the voice coil and the diaphragm 310 is not affected. Specifically, the second side magnet 241 and the second side vane 242 are both provided with the avoiding gap 243. Further, the first side vane 232 can also be provided with an avoiding structure 2321 to avoid the first inner connecting part 341. In this way, the internal structure of the sound production device can be arranged compactly and without interference. Of course, in other embodiments, the first elastic part 343 and the magnetic circuit structure can be staggered.

[0073] Optionally, along the vibration direction of the vibration system, the first side vane 232 is provided with an avoiding groove for avoiding the communication wire, which can effectively avoid the communication wire, thereby preventing the communication wire from impacting the magnetic circuit system and generating abnormal sound. Further, the avoiding groove can be a blind hole groove or a through hole groove.
